NPI manual updates If your company needs to report to the NPI for the 1 July 2015 - 30 June 2016 period, the report should be submitted by 30 September 2016. Recently an NPI Emission Estimation Technique Manual was updated: The changes to the manual are mainly the removal of PM10 and PM2.5 from combustion emissions associated with explosives detonation which means that for most explosives the only particle emissions are those associated with the material being blasted. Version 6.1 of the NPI Guide was published in September 2015 and is the current Guide. Whenever you refer to an NPI manual, please ensure that its version number matches the latest version of the document on the NPI website. Using an old manual could cause errors in NPI calculations with the result that you might have to resubmit your NPI report at a later date. If you are required to submit a National Greenhouse and Energy (NGER) report as well as an NPI report, it is important to avoid inconsistencies in information reported to government under the NPI and NGER programs.
